Re: 106.7 The Fan
I've been out of the country for about a month so I only got to listen to the new 106.7 station for two days. Obviously, this is merely a first impression:
1. The Junkies' act is the same as it has always been. Generally good, sometimes brilliant, sometimes horrid. 2. Mike Wise needs help on the air. Let's just say he isn't a natural for radio. He's a smart guy and can probably pick it up, but right now he needs a pro on the air with him to keep the show from getting bogged down into long ruminations about his dog. Wise has promise but needs someone there to act as his "training wheels" for a while... 3. After one hour of Lavar/Chad, I don't think I'll be tuning in for much more.

Re: 106.7 The Fan
Lavar's show isn't going to last. It will go through football season then it will die. DC isn't NY, Chicago or even Boston when it comes to sports. Even though the team has been average to below average the last 16 years, DC is still a Redskins town. There isn't enough of a market for two sports stations cause not enough people care about the Wizards, Nats, MD. football/basketball or Caps. That's why Snyder merged with Clear Channel. He wasn't getting enough ad dollars or ratings to support John Riggins and co. Hell they're still not and that's why you saw Koken and BMitch get the ax.
